單片機是最初的大型計算機的一個分支,主要用于:工業(yè)自動化控制、智能儀器、儀表、航海、航天、智能家電等領域。
隨著信息技術的飛速發(fā)展,數字信號處理器(DSP)得到了廣泛的應用?,F今高速DSP的內存不再基于Flash結構,而是采用存取速度更快的RAM結構。DSP掉電后,其內部RAM中的程序和數據將全部丟失,所以在脫離仿真器的環(huán)境中,通常做法是事先將程序的可執(zhí)行代碼存入片外的EPROM或Flash中。
通常情況下,進行DSP系統(tǒng)開發(fā)調試時,都要配備一片SRAM芯片作為片外程序RAM。調試時,使用相應的仿真板將程序下載到SRAM中,這樣DSP系統(tǒng)通過運行SRAM中的程序代碼來實現相應的操作??梢钥吹?,DSP系統(tǒng)調試時,關鍵是要將程序下載到SRAM中,因此如果能將程序代碼通過單片機寫入SRAM中,則同樣可以完成對DSP系統(tǒng)的調試。下面具體介紹在不使用仿真板的情況下,如何運用單片機AT89S5l對DSP芯片TMS320LF2407進行在線調試。
MCS51系列單片機是目前應用非常廣泛的8位MCU。MCS5l系列單片機的地址總線為16位,不作擴展的情況下其最大的程序和數據地址空間為64 KB。但是隨著控制領域的不斷智能化、復雜化,程序代碼或數據空間的大小可能遠遠大于64 KB。結合相應的硬件地址擴展,使用KeilC5l的Blank Switch技術可生成代碼長度和數據空間大于64 KB的目標程序。
瑞薩科技株式會社在亞洲能源周展示了PLC(Power Line Communication)組件和電力馬達平臺。 通過PLC,可以遠程控制對電力儀表的自動檢測和終端電壓監(jiān)視、儀表和變壓器的負荷的監(jiān)視和調整。展出的PLC組件中使用了瑞薩
基于客戶端數字信號處理囂(CST—DSP)的數字電話系統(tǒng),以TMS320C54CST為核心,實現模擬信號和數字信號之間的轉換,同時實現數字信號到電話線信號的調制和解調,從而實現公共網上數字信號的傳輸。為了提高通信的抗干擾能力,系統(tǒng)軟件實現回音相消、自動增益控制以及數字濾波等信號處理算法。
LIN是新近出現在汽車行業(yè)的一種串行通信總線,成本低、協(xié)議簡單可靠,特別適合應用在一些數據傳輸率不高、控制相對簡單的場合??梢曰谄胀▎纹瑱C用軟件方式實現,不需要依賴于特殊的硬件,大大降低這種低速串行通信協(xié)議的成本;同時,這種基于普通單片機實現的LIN通信代碼具有很強的可移植性。本文概要介紹LIN總線協(xié)議的特點,分析其軟件實現的要點,提出幾種基于普通單片機LIN協(xié)議的實現方案。
矽瑪特公司(SigmaTel)今天宣布,推出針對多功能打印機市場的新型系統(tǒng)級芯片(SoC)解決方案。STDC2150 SoC 解決方案憑借高水平的 SoC 集成,幫助客戶在降低材料成本的同時加速產品上市時間。 STDC2150 SoC 解決